Instructor Assistant - Highland Park E.S. (Grove City)
- Assists an Instructor in the supervision and instruction of students with developmental disabilities in order to provide basic skill development in the areas of life skills, leisure skills, community and transitional skills;
- assists an Instructor in the organization and supervision of extracurricular activities; receives direction from the Instructor assigned;
provides training to students in a wide variety of community-based settings which may require using public transportation or driving a county vehicle
Assists an Instructor in supporting the implementation of instructor created daily lesson plans for assigned students in order to meet objectives as established on the students' Individual Educational Plan as required by, but not limited to, community training plans, lunch / snack programs, adaptive equipment programs, computer programs, routine medical procedures and systematic instruction;
Assists an Instructor in maintaining a classroom environment which is conducive to learning and free of health and safety hazards
Assists an Instructor in the preparation and maintenance of written records and reports as required on, but not limited to, student attendance, program objectives, behavioral data and progress data for regular evaluations and for revision of Individual Educational Plans;
Assists students getting on and off transportation vehicles
Participates in and / or provides staff training programs; reads professional literature and attends seminars, academic classes or workshops to enhance professional knowledge and skills in areas such as, but not limited to, behavior support systems, data collection procedures for Individual Educational Plans, conditions of developmental disabilities;
Attends and participates in staff and committee meetings to obtain and provide information; Regularly reads agency email
May perform delegated nursing tasks and / or procedures as assigned; Performs other related duties as assigned, and with other classroom teams throughout the school, as requested
